Signs of low intelligence in a 13-year-old child may include clumsy movements, difficulty concentrating, unclear speech, and poor learning ability. However, because each individual's physical condition and family environment differ, specific manifestations can vary from person to person. When parents notice such issues in their child, they should first seek professional assessment for intelligence testing. Such an evaluation helps determine the child's intellectual level and developmental potential, providing a basis for subsequent interventions. Parents and educational experts should work together to develop an individualized education plan, including targeted tutoring to address the child's learning difficulties and enhance both academic skills and motivation. Encourage the child to participate in social activities, such as joining interest groups or community programs. Additionally, inviting peers to play at home can help the child build positive interpersonal relationships.
